Key Insights

  • Manchester City's Pep Guardiola aimed to add another trophy to their season, eyeing a domestic treble.
  • Southampton, a Championship side, had a remarkable 20-game unbeaten run under coach Tonda Eckert.
  • Southampton defeated Arsenal in the quarter-finals, setting up their semi-final appearance.
  • City's squad saw rotations, with players like James Trafford, Rayan Cherki, and Omar Marmoush getting starts.
  • Southampton's key midfielder Flynn Downes was suspended, impacting their lineup strategy.
  • **Why This Matters:** The FA Cup represents a significant opportunity for both teams. For Man City, it's a step toward a possible treble, while for Southampton, it's a chance to relive past glory and secure a major trophy as a second-tier team.

In-Depth Analysis

Manchester City entered the match as heavy favorites, but Southampton's impressive form and FA Cup history added intrigue. City's lineup featured several changes, providing opportunities for players like Trafford and Cherki to shine. Southampton, missing key players like Downes, aimed to leverage their strong team spirit and tactical setup under coach Eckert. The match was a tactical battle, with City's fluid attack testing Southampton's resilient defense. The game took place in perfect conditions at Wembley Stadium, adding to the spectacle. Ultimately, Manchester City's depth and quality prevailed, securing their place in the FA Cup final. Pep Guardiola's tactical decisions and squad rotation proved effective in navigating a challenging opponent. Southampton's cup run, however, showcased their potential and provided a nostalgic reminder of their historic 1976 victory.
